    This place originally franchised out of Orange County...if that is so, why did I find it in Apple Valley? I never heard of The Flame Broiler, only seen the signs as I drove along Bear Valley Road, so on this day of immediate hunger I wanted something different...fresh. Healthy. I stumbled upon this lovely place. Located across the parking lot of 'Best Buy' and 'Bed, Bath, and Beyond' I walked into this joint and saw a menu of pictures, a good way to entice the tongue's palette of someone hungry. I was greeted by a happy lady, informed me of the fresh ingredients and the 2-day marination of their thinly sliced meet. I ate at places like this before, but this place is pretty good. I ordered "the works" plate because my ass was hungry. Thin sliced meat, cut chicken breast (not too dry, and full of flavor), and fresh steamed vegetables (not soggy or dampened by water) served over a bed of brown rice (brown rice is optional). Add a side of shredded cabbage with a sesame dressing salad and a wedge of orange and you have yourself a delicious, simple, meal. Adding the special sauce does make a difference, and the red sauce is a little too spicy for me, but if you like a kick, add it. Oh, and if you feel a bit adventurous, there are meals off the menu. It's a good place for a fulfilling, and light, meal. If I stumble upon The Flame Broiler in the OC, I am going to expect the same amount of deliciousness, if not better.
